[ 
https://issues.apache.org/jira/browse/SOLR-7381?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
 ]

Shalin Shekhar Mangar updated SOLR-7381:
----------------------------------------
    Description: 
SOLR-6673 added MDC based logging in a few places but we have a lot of ground 
to cover.

# Threads created via thread pool executors do not inherit MDC values and those 
are some of the most interesting places to log MDC context.
# We must expose node names (in tests) so that we can debug faster
# We can expose more information via thread names so that a thread dump has 
enough context to help debug problems in production

This is critical to help debug SolrCloud failures.

  was:SOLR-6673 added MDC based logging in a few places but we have a lot of 
ground to cover. Threads created via thread pool executors do not inherit MDC 
values and those are some of the most interesting places to log MDC context. 
This is critical to help debug SolrCloud failures.


> Improve Debuggability of SolrCloud using MDC
> --------------------------------------------
>
>                 Key: SOLR-7381
>                 URL: https://issues.apache.org/jira/browse/SOLR-7381
>             Project: Solr
>          Issue Type: Improvement
>          Components: SolrCloud
>            Reporter: Shalin Shekhar Mangar
>            Assignee: Shalin Shekhar Mangar
>            Priority: Critical
>             Fix For: 5.2
>
>         Attachments: SOLR-7381-forbid-threadpoolexecutor.patch, 
> SOLR-7381-thread-names.patch, SOLR-7381.patch, SOLR-7381.patch
>
>
> SOLR-6673 added MDC based logging in a few places but we have a lot of ground 
> to cover.
> # Threads created via thread pool executors do not inherit MDC values and 
> those are some of the most interesting places to log MDC context.
> # We must expose node names (in tests) so that we can debug faster
> # We can expose more information via thread names so that a thread dump has 
> enough context to help debug problems in production
> This is critical to help debug SolrCloud failures.



--
This message was sent by Atlassian JIRA
(v6.3.4#6332)

---------------------------------------------------------------------
To unsubscribe, e-mail: dev-unsubscr...@lucene.apache.org
For additional commands, e-mail: dev-h...@lucene.apache.org

Reply via email to